About

  • Andrew Altschul mediates and arbitrates employment, ERISA and other civil litigation disputes
  • He practiced labor and employment law at two of the country’s largest law firms before opening his own employment law boutique in 2004 and co-founding Buchanan Angeli Altschul & Sullivan LLP in 2008, where he served as managing partner for 18 years
  • He is an approved arbitrator and mediator for the American Arbitration Association, Arbitration Service of Portland, and NAM (National Arbitration and Mediation)
  • Andrew is recognized in Chambers USA (Oregon Mediators: Band 1), Best Lawyers of America, including being named 2021 Lawyer of the Year for Litigation-ERISA in Portland, Oregon, Oregon Super Lawyers, and in 2025 was admitted into the Oregon Chapter of the National Academy of Distinguished Neutrals
  • Andrew served as the Chair of the Oregon State Bar Board of Bar Examiners, and as Co-Chair for the American Bar Association Labor & Employment Ethics and Professional Responsibility Committee
  • He has also received, but no longer maintains his Senior Professional in Human Resources certification from the Human Resources Certification Institute
  • Andrew is also a frequent speaker at national and local employment law forums
  • He is an active member of the Oregon, Washington and California bars
  • Andrew received his law degree cum laude from the University of Michigan Law School and his bachelor’s degree from Grinnell College
